10 Bible Verses on Life Short and Purpose

- "Lord, make me to know my end, and what is the measure of my days, that I may know how frail I am. Indeed, You have made my days as handbreadths, and my age is as nothing before You; certainly every man at his best state is but vapor." — Psalm 39:4-5
- "Whereas you do not know what will happen tomorrow. For what is your life? It is even a vapor that appears for a little time and then vanishes away." — James 4:14
- "To everything there is a season, a time for every purpose under heaven: A time to be born, and a time to die; a time to plant, and a time to pluck what is planted." — Ecclesiastes 3:1-2
- "So teach us to number our days, that we may gain a heart of wisdom." — Psalm 90:12
- "Man who is born of woman is of few days and full of trouble. He comes forth like a flower and fades away; he flees like a shadow and does not continue." — Job 14:1-2
- "The voice said, 'Cry out!' And he said, 'What shall I cry?' 'All flesh is grass, and all its loveliness is like the flower of the field. The grass withers, the flower fades, but the word of our God stands forever.'" — Isaiah 40:6-8
- "Because 'All flesh is as grass, and all the glory of man as the flower of the grass. The grass withers, and its flower falls away.'" — 1 Peter 1:24
- "Do not boast about tomorrow, for you do not know what a day may bring forth." — Proverbs 27:1
- "Which of you by worrying can add one cubit to his stature?" — Matthew 6:27
- "And which of you by worrying can add one cubit to his stature? If you then are not able to do the least, why are you anxious for the rest?" — Luke 12:25-26

What Does the Bible Say About Life Short
Life is short, and the Bible reminds us of this truth in many ways. These verses help us see the importance of living each day with purpose and intention. They encourage us to reflect on our lives and make the most of the time we have.
One key theme is the fleeting nature of life. Verses like James 4:14 and Psalm 39:4-5 compare our lives to a vapor or a shadow, here for a moment and then gone. This perspective helps us appreciate the present and not take our days for granted.
Another theme is the challenges we face. Life is full of trials, but the Bible offers hope and strength. John 16:33 and Romans 8:18 remind us that while we will face difficulties, we can find peace and courage in our faith. These verses encourage us to stay strong and trust in God's plan.
Faith is also a central theme. Hebrews 11:1 and 2 Corinthians 5:7 teach us to walk by faith, not by sight. This means trusting in God's promises even when we can't see the outcome. Faith gives us the strength to face life's uncertainties with confidence.
Lastly, love and hope are powerful themes. Verses like 1 Corinthians 13:4-7 and Jeremiah 29:11 show us that love and hope are essential in our lives. They remind us to love others deeply and hold onto hope, knowing that God has good plans for us.
